freepeople性欧美熟妇, 色戒完整版无删减158分钟hd, 无码精品国产vα在线观看DVD, 丰满少妇伦精品无码专区在线观看,艾栗栗与纹身男宾馆3p50分钟,国产AV片在线观看,黑人与美女高潮,18岁女RAPPERDISSSUBS,国产手机在机看影片

正文內(nèi)容

基于sopc的電子音樂相冊_本科生畢業(yè)論文-免費閱讀

2025-09-29 10:05 上一頁面

下一頁面
  

【正文】 當放大位圖時,可以看見賴以構(gòu)成整個圖像的無數(shù)單個方塊。 MP3 是利用 MPEG Audio Layer 3 的技術(shù),將音樂以 1:10 甚至 1:12 的 壓縮率 ,壓縮成容量較小的 file,換句話說,能夠在音質(zhì)丟失很小的情況下把文件壓縮到更小的程度。 WAV 音頻格式的優(yōu)點包括:簡單的編 /解碼 (幾乎直接存儲來自模 /數(shù)轉(zhuǎn)換器 (ADC)的信號 )、普遍的認同 /支持以及無損耗存儲。量化后的數(shù)值與原來的采樣值是有誤差的,這個數(shù)值就是量化精度。奈奎斯特理論中指出,采樣頻率不應(yīng)該低于聲音信號最高頻率的兩倍,這樣才能把數(shù)字信號還原為原來的模擬信號。 UH7843 管腳信息: CS: UH7843 片選信號; SCLK: UH7843 時鐘信號; DIN: UH7843 數(shù)據(jù)輸入信號; 西南科技大學(xué)本科生畢業(yè)論文 25 DOUT: UH7843 數(shù)據(jù)輸出信號; BUSY: UH7843 忙信號; IRQ: UH7843 中斷信號。 任意 坐標 打點函數(shù) : /*********************************************************** * 函數(shù)名稱: GUI_Point * 函數(shù)功能:畫點函數(shù),在屏幕上指定坐標 畫一個點 * 入口參數(shù): ucX 橫坐標 * ucY 縱坐標 * color 打點顏色 * 出口參數(shù):無 ***********************************************************/ void GUI_Point (uint16 ucX, uint16 ucY, uint16 color) 畫橫線函數(shù) : /*********************************************************** * 函數(shù)名稱: GUI_HLine * 函數(shù)功能: 畫橫線函數(shù) * 入口參數(shù): uiXstart 橫坐標起始 * uiY 縱坐標 * uiXend 橫坐標結(jié)束 * uiColor 顯示顏色 * 出口參數(shù):無 ***********************************************************/ void GUI_HLine(uint16 uiXstart, uint16 uiY, uint16 uiXend, uint16 uiColor)。在使用液晶前必須對大部分寄存器初始化,寄存器操作非常重要,如 圖 417 所示 , 寄存器操作使用 CS、 RS、 RD、 WR、 DATA[7: 0]這幾個腳進行操作。 配置 程序流程圖如 圖 414 所示 : V S 1003B硬 件 復(fù) 位腳 給 個 10M S以 上低 脈 沖 復(fù) 位 硬 件開 始D E R Q == 1Y軟 件 復(fù) 位 ,往 M O D E寫 入 0X 0804設(shè) 置 V S 1003B時 鐘 寄 存 器設(shè) 置 V S 1003B采 樣 率 寄 存 器音 量 大 小 和重 低 音 設(shè) 置結(jié) 束發(fā) 送 4字 節(jié)無 效 數(shù) 據(jù) 圖 414 VS1003B初始化程序流程圖 2. VS1003B 寫入數(shù)據(jù) 正確配置好 VS1003B 后,即可往 VS1003B 中寫入數(shù)據(jù) ,程序流程圖如 圖西南科技大學(xué)本科生畢業(yè)論文 20 415 所示 : 開 始結(jié) 束D E R Q == 1Y連 續(xù) 寫 入 32個 字 節(jié)的 音 頻 數(shù) 據(jù) 圖 415 音頻數(shù)據(jù)寫入流程圖 最終應(yīng)用程序使用的兩個程序為: void VS1003_init(void); // VS1003B 初始化 void VS1003_data(uint8 *pDat)。 VS1003B 支持 MP MP3+V、 WMA、 WAV、 MIDI 和 SPMIDI 格式的音頻解碼播放 。 1. 復(fù)位 SD 卡 首先,查閱到 SD 卡數(shù)據(jù)手冊的復(fù)位時序如 圖 45 所示 : 西南科技大學(xué)本科生畢業(yè)論文 13 圖 45 SD卡復(fù)位時 序 復(fù)位 SD 卡指令位 CMD0,指令碼為 {0x40, 0x00, 0x00, 0x00, 0x00, 0x95},用于復(fù)位 SD 卡工作于 SPI 通信模式,同時使 SD 卡進入休眠模式 。 在兩種 通信 方式 中 SD 卡管腳的具體功能也會相應(yīng)改變 ,如 圖 42 所示 : 圖 42 SD卡兩種模式下的管腳定義 3. SD 卡硬件連接 在 NIOS II 中,我設(shè)計了 4 個 IO 口和 SD 卡 連接,用于 SD 卡的控制 ,由于NIOS II 硬件 SPI 不能在線更改 SPI 通信速率,所以,采用 IO 口模擬 SPI 模式 進行通信 。 SD 卡主要應(yīng)用于以下的手提數(shù)碼裝置:數(shù)碼相機存儲相片及短片,數(shù)碼攝錄機存儲相片及短片,個人數(shù)碼助理 (PDA)存儲各類資料,多媒體播放器等。 (3)UART 模塊和 PIO 口總線模塊,其中串口用于調(diào)試的需要,系統(tǒng)也可以在此基礎(chǔ)上擴展串口外設(shè)將串口波特率設(shè)置為最大的 115200bps, PIO 口則用于控制 SD 卡、 TFT 液晶、觸摸芯片以及音頻模塊這幾個外設(shè)。 考 慮到本課題所需資源節(jié)約與 Nios II 經(jīng)濟型和快速型之間 [4],所以選用的類型為標準型。 Cyclone II FPGA 的配置方式包括 :主動配置模式 (AS)、被動式 (PS)和 JTAG 配置模式。 SDRAM 用來運行產(chǎn) uClinux 操作系統(tǒng),存儲量為 8M字節(jié), SDRAM 比較便宜,但需要實現(xiàn)刷新操作、行列管理、不同延時和命令序列等邏輯。 FPGA芯片 開發(fā)板的核心是 Altera公司的 Cyelone II系列的 FPGA芯片 EP2C35F672C6,其包括 5, 980 個邏輯單元 (LEs),一個 32 位 NiosII 軟核 CPU 的 LE 單元,用 EPIC6F256 完全能滿足要求。而用戶自定義指令在專項處理方面要優(yōu)于原有指令,因為它是有針對性的設(shè)計的,所以,應(yīng)用用戶自定義指令可以在不改變 CPU 主頻的情況下大大 提高系統(tǒng)處理能力。 Nios II 有三個型號,分別為 e 型、 S 型、 f 型,它們分別是針對不同應(yīng)用要求優(yōu)化的。用戶可以根據(jù)設(shè)計的要求,利用相應(yīng)的EDA 工具,對 NIOS II 及其外圍設(shè)備進行構(gòu)建 [1],使該嵌入式系統(tǒng)在硬件結(jié)構(gòu)、功能特點、資源占用等方面全面滿足用戶系統(tǒng)設(shè)計的 要求 ; ? 基于 HardCopy 技術(shù)的應(yīng)用。由于 SOPC 的主要邏輯設(shè)計是在可編程邏輯器件內(nèi)部進行,而 BGA封裝已被廣泛應(yīng)用在微封裝領(lǐng)域中,傳統(tǒng)的調(diào)試設(shè)備,如:邏輯分析儀和數(shù)字示波器,已很難進行直接測試分析,因此,必將對以仿真技術(shù)為基礎(chǔ)的軟硬件協(xié)同設(shè)計技術(shù)提出更高的要求。它是可編程系統(tǒng),具有靈活的設(shè)計方式,可裁剪、可擴充、可升級,并具備軟硬件在系統(tǒng)可編程的能力。在 DE2 開發(fā)板 基礎(chǔ)上 ,外加 SD 卡、 TFT 液晶、觸摸芯片以及音頻模塊來實現(xiàn)電子音樂相冊的功能 [1]。在設(shè)計這個微處理器同時能充分了解單片機的構(gòu)造原理,總線原理以及工作過程 [3],并對很多高級外圍設(shè)備的操作加深理解,對提高大學(xué)生電 子設(shè)計理論水平有積極意義。 軟件部分主要負責(zé) SD 卡、 TFT 液晶、觸摸芯片和音頻模塊的底層驅(qū)動程序以及整個應(yīng)用程序的編寫。西南科技大學(xué)本科生畢業(yè)論文 i 基于 SOPC的電子音樂相冊 摘要: 嵌入式系統(tǒng)是當今 IT 界最熱門的概念之一 。 通過完成軟、硬件的工作,最終實現(xiàn)基于 SOPC 電子音樂相冊的設(shè)計。 本 設(shè)計 項目基于消費類領(lǐng)域應(yīng)用的主流器件 ALTERA公司的 FPGA,采用最新的EDA和 SOPC技術(shù),綜合了音頻播放、彩色圖像顯示、 TFT液晶驅(qū)動 、觸摸屏原理 、SD卡存儲控制 以及 FAT32文件系統(tǒng) 等消費類產(chǎn)品的關(guān)鍵技術(shù) 。 主要研究的內(nèi)容如下: 西南科技大學(xué)本科生畢業(yè)論文 2 ? 基于 FPGA 的 SOPC 系統(tǒng)設(shè)計實驗,保證相關(guān)軟件設(shè)計代碼繼承、移植和復(fù)用 ; ? SD 卡的讀寫控制實驗; ? TFT 液晶驅(qū)動實驗; ? 數(shù)字化音頻的處理與播放驅(qū)動實驗??删幊唐骷?nèi),還具有小容量高速 RAM 資源。同時,新的調(diào)試技術(shù)也已不斷涌現(xiàn)出來 [5],如 Altera公司的片 內(nèi)邏輯分析儀 SignalTap II 就是一種非常好的片內(nèi)實時調(diào)試工具。這種 SOPC 系統(tǒng)是指將成功實現(xiàn)于 FPGA器件上的 SOPC 系統(tǒng)通過特定的技術(shù)直接向 ASIC 轉(zhuǎn)化。 E 型的體積最小,只有 550 個 LE; f 型的性能最高,最大可以達到200DMIPS 以上; s 型又叫標準型,其體積與性能介于 e 型與 f 型之間。這個特性比較適合那些要求高處理速度 [1],又不便于提高系統(tǒng)主頻的場合。 EP2C35F672C6 還包含 92Kbits 的片上 RAM,也就是說可以存儲 10K 字節(jié)的數(shù)據(jù) [1]。 Nios II SDRAM 控制器可實現(xiàn) Avalon 總線接口、透明的 SDRAM 初始化處理、刷新和其它 SDRAM 需要的操作 [3],使 SDRAM 接口看 起來像簡單的等待信號的線性存儲器接口。本系統(tǒng)采用 AS 模 式和 JTAG 模式 [1]。 完成軟核類型的選擇之后,進行 JTAG Debug Module 的設(shè)置 ,即 JTAG 調(diào)西南科技大學(xué)本科生畢業(yè)論文 9 試時所用到的功能模塊。 在添加完各個模塊后,還需要為各個模塊指定名稱、類型、存儲器地址映像和系統(tǒng)外設(shè)的中斷設(shè)置,如圖 42 所示。目前, SD 卡在數(shù)碼相機中正在迅速普及 [2],大有成為主流之勢。 如 圖 43 所示 : N I O S I IC SS C L KM O S IM I S OC SS C L KD ID OS D 卡 圖 43 SD卡硬件連接 西南科技大學(xué)本科生畢業(yè)論文 12 SD卡通信協(xié)議 1. SD 卡命令格式 在 SPI 工作模式下, SD 卡具有 CMD0~CMD63 條指令 。 復(fù)位 SD 卡時候, SPI 時鐘速率一定要低速,如果 SPI 時鐘速度過高,會照成初始化時鐘失敗 。 VS1003B 支持 IMAADPCM(單聲道) 編碼 , 采用 麥克風(fēng)和線入( Line input)兩種輸入方式 。 // VS1003B 寫入數(shù)據(jù)函數(shù) TFT液晶驅(qū)動程序設(shè)計 TFT液晶 以及 HX8347簡介 1. TFT 液晶 TFTLCD即薄膜場效應(yīng)晶體管 LCD,是有源矩陣類型液晶顯示器 (AMLCD)中的一種。 C SR SR DW RD A T A [ 7 : 0 ]R e g i s t e r A d d r e s s R e g i s t e r C o m m a n d 圖 417 HX8347寄存器操作時序 西南科技大學(xué)本科生畢業(yè)論文 22 2. 數(shù)據(jù)操作時序 正確配置寄存器,然后即可進行顯示數(shù)據(jù)傳輸 ,數(shù)據(jù)傳輸協(xié)議 如所示 ,和寄存器管腳一樣,值的注意的是寄存器操作采用數(shù)據(jù)總線的低八位,而數(shù)據(jù)操作采用的是整個數(shù)據(jù)總線 16 位 。 畫豎線函數(shù) : /*********************************************************** 西南科技大學(xué)本科生畢業(yè)論文 24 * 函數(shù)名稱: GUI_HLine * 函數(shù)功能:畫橫線函數(shù) * 入口參數(shù): uiX 橫坐標 * uiYstart 縱坐標 起始 * uiYend 縱坐標結(jié)束 * uiColor 顯示顏色 * 出口參數(shù):無 ***********************************************************/ void GUI_RLine(uint16 uiX,uint16 uiYstart, uint16 uiYend, uint16 uiColor) 觸摸芯片驅(qū)動程序設(shè)計 觸摸技術(shù)簡介 隨著 多媒體 信息查詢的與日俱增 , 觸摸屏 技術(shù) 以其易于使用、堅固耐用、反應(yīng)速度快、節(jié)省空間等優(yōu)點,使得
點擊復(fù)制文檔內(nèi)容
環(huán)評公示相關(guān)推薦
文庫吧 www.dybbs8.com
備案圖鄂ICP備17016276號-1